the Update: What Has Actually Been Released

The new feature allows iPhone users to add and switch between multiple WhatsApp accounts directly inside the app. Users can either register a brand-new number or link an existing account using a QR code. Once added, switching accounts is handled through the Settings > Account menu, making the process seamless and native rather than dependent on workarounds like dual-device usage or third-party cloning apps.

Beta Origins and Slow Rollout Strategy

This feature did not appear overnight. It was first discovered in beta testing phases last year when hidden references were found in WhatsApp’s internal code, hinting at broader structural changes including username support. The rollout has been deliberately slow, consistent with WhatsApp’s typical release philosophy where features are tested on limited groups before scaling globally. Even now, not all users have access, reinforcing the platform’s controlled deployment strategy.

How Users Access the Feature on iPhone

For those receiving the update, the activation path is simple but conditional. Inside the app, users navigate to Settings > Account, where an “Add account” option appears. Tapping it launches a familiar onboarding flow similar to setting up WhatsApp for the first time. Users can either verify a new phone number or import an existing account, making the system flexible for both personal separation and business use cases.

Practical Use Cases: Why This Matters

Multi-account support solves a long-standing limitation for iPhone users who often maintain separate numbers for work and personal life. Instead of juggling two devices or relying on WhatsApp Business, users can now consolidate communication into a single app instance. This reduces friction in daily messaging workflows and aligns iOS functionality more closely with modern multi-identity digital behavior.

Expansion Context: Why WhatsApp Is Doing This Now

The introduction of multi-account support is not isolated. It is part of a broader ecosystem evolution inside WhatsApp, which is gradually moving toward features like usernames, improved identity separation, and cross-device synchronization. The company appears to be shifting from a single-number identity model to a more flexible communication architecture, reflecting how users actually behave in a multi-device world.
